A vulnerability exists in Windows Push Notifications due to the use of uninitialized resources, allowing an authorized attacker to locally disclose information. This vulnerability affects multiple Windows versions, including various releases of Windows 10, Windows 11, and Windows Server. The disclosed information could include uninitialized memory, potentially leading to the exposure of sensitive data.
Exploitation of this vulnerability could result in unauthorized information disclosure.
Users can apply the security update for this vulnerability, which is available through the Microsoft Update Catalog. Specific update details can be found in the Microsoft Knowledge Base articles KB5094122, KB5094123, KB5094125, KB5094126, and KB5093998.
